Chris takes C hours to paint the townhouse
Kori takes C+20 hours to paint the townhouse
Their workrates are 1/C and 1/(C+20), respectively
The combined workrate is (1/C) + 1/(C+20) = [(C+20) + C]/ [C(C+20)]
= [ 2c + 20]/[C^2 + 20c]
Their time is [C^2 + 20c]/[2c+20] = 24
C^2 + 20c = 24(2c + 20)
C^2 + 20c = 48c + 480
C^2 - 28c - 480 = 0
( C - 40 )( C + 12 ) = 0
C = 40 or c = -12
It takes Chris 40 hours to paint the townhouse
It takes Kori 60 hours to paint the townhouse
1/40 + 1/60 = 100/2400 = 1/24
Working together, they will paint it in 24 hours
